“linengliang”
2023-09-06 cbcff3e56c65e8b0d10498571f2705a5ae730ff9
src/views/eam/modules/equipmentNew/EquipmentModal.vue
@@ -701,7 +701,7 @@
                enter-button
                @search="onSearchPrecisionParametersTemplate()"
                :read-only="true"
                v-model="model.precisionParametersTemplateName"
                v-model="model.precisionParametersTemplateId_dictText"
              />
            </a-form-model-item>
          </a-col>
@@ -737,7 +737,7 @@
                enter-button
                @search="onSearchProcessParametersTemplate()"
                :read-only="true"
                v-model="model.processParametersTemplateName"
                v-model="model.processParametersTemplateId_dictText"
              />
            </a-form-model-item>
          </a-col>
@@ -761,8 +761,8 @@
import { postAction, requestPut, getAction } from '@/api/manage'
import { duplicateCheck } from '@/api/api'
import moment from 'moment'
import ProcessParametersTemplateList from '../equipment/ProcessParametersTemplateList'
import PrecisionParametersTemplateList from '../equipment/PrecisionParametersTemplateList'
import ProcessParametersTemplateList from './serach/ProcessParametersTemplateList'
import PrecisionParametersTemplateList from './serach/PrecisionParametersTemplateList'
import { JVxeTableModelMixin } from '@/mixins/JVxeTableModelMixin.js'
import { JVXETypes } from '@/components/jeecg/JVxeTable'
export default {
@@ -822,7 +822,31 @@
        ],
        equipmentCategoryId: [
          { required: true, message: '请选则设备类别!' },
        ]
        ],
        specification:[
        { required: true, message: '请选则设备规格!' },
        ],
        model:[
        { required: true, message: '请选则设备型号!' },
        ],
        equipmentImportanceId:[
        { required: true, message: '请选则设备ABC标识!' },
        ],
        manageId:[
        { required: true, message: '请选择维护部门!' },
        ],
        useId:[
        { required: true, message: '请选择使用部门部门!' },
        ],
        specificEquipment:[
        { required: true, message: '请选择关键设备标识!' },
        ],
        equipmentStatus:[
        { required: true, message: '请选择设备状态!' },
        ],
        technologyStatus:[
        { required: true, message: '请选择设备状态!' },
        ],
      },
      url: {
        add: "/eam/equipment/add",
@@ -986,7 +1010,7 @@
    sendProcessParametersTemplateRecord(data) {
      let record = data.record;
      this.model.processParametersTemplateId = record.id
      this.model.processParametersTemplateName = record.name
      this.model.processParametersTemplateId_dictText = record.name
      this.model = Object.assign({}, this.model);
    },
@@ -997,7 +1021,7 @@
    sendPrecisionParametersTemplateRecord(data) {
      let record = data.record;
      this.model.precisionParametersTemplateId = record.id
      this.model.precisionParametersTemplateName = record.name
      this.model.precisionParametersTemplateId_dictText= record.name
      this.model = Object.assign({}, this.model);
    },
    standardResultCompute() {